Solution for 2(x+2)-4x=-14 equation:



2(x+2)-4x=-14
We move all terms to the left:
2(x+2)-4x-(-14)=0
We add all the numbers together, and all the variables
-4x+2(x+2)+14=0
We multiply parentheses
-4x+2x+4+14=0
We add all the numbers together, and all the variables
-2x+18=0
We move all terms containing x to the left, all other terms to the right
-2x=-18
x=-18/-2
x=+9
